Startup Cost Estimate
Estimated Range
$5,600 - $56,000
A lean launch for an insurance agency in Evansville may fall around $5,600 to $56,000 before major expansion. The most important local cost variables are likely certifications or continuing education, client acquisition, licensing, and errors and omissions insurance, plus any official requirements that apply to the exact model.
Lower-cost launch path
Start with a narrow offer, essential tools only, and a small local marketing test before expanding.

Local Opportunity Factors
Local demand drivers
Useful early signals in Evansville include small-business insurance demand, life-event referrals, commercial policy needs, and relationship-driven renewals.
Customer acquisition
In Evansville, an insurance agency should start with channels such as Google Business Profile, community events, LinkedIn, and CPA or attorney referrals.
Risk drivers to check
Review credentials and scope limits, trust building, liability exposure, and client acquisition before committing to major spending.
Startup considerations
Evansville can be friendly for lean testing if the first offer is narrow and customer acquisition is measured.
